When I started to catalog my cigars in September of 2006 I was making a personal catalog for my use only. I was very green, and this was my method of learning about cigars. It was effectively going to be a collection of reviews by a newbie, for a newbie.
The forum then decided to reformat itself a bit. There was a new section called reviews and ratings. I thought to myself awe what the heck, and I began to post my reviews. I got good feedback. It kept me going. 
I still look at my reviews as by a newbie for a newbie. I try to give as much information as I can because that is what I wanted when I was starting to smoke cigars. I probably wont review too many very high end cigars because most newbies dont often spend $30+ on one cigar. 
One more thing to keep in mind: my reviews are of one cigar on one day. They are not a collection of my notes of the same cigar over time.  If the cigar sucks in my review it could be several things. Maybe I got a bad one. Maybe what I ate that day is affecting the taste. Maybe the cigar actually sucks. Maybe it was a gift and the person that had it before me let it dry out. The possibilities are endless. If I give a bad review to one of your favorite cigars feel free to post on why you think Im wrong. I am all about the open debate and discussion.
